Webinar: AI and Financial Health: What Credit Unions Need to Know Now
OnlineGrounded in original research from the Financial Health Network (FHN), this session introduces credit union leaders to the evolving role of AI in consumer financial health. Leveraging data from FHN's Financial Health Pulse®, we will explore how consumers use AI for financial advice, how institutions are currently deploying these technologies, and the long-term implications for credit unions dedicated to member well-being. -
